Understanding Surplus Metal Buildings


Surplus metal buildings are prefabricated structures that are often available at a significantly reduced cost due to overproduction, excess inventory, or the result of a business's decision to downsize or relocate. These buildings are typically made from high-quality steel, known for its durability and resistance to various environmental factors. They come in various sizes and configurations, allowing for flexibility in design and usage.


Cost-Effective Solution


One of the primary appeals of surplus metal buildings is their affordability. The cost savings can be substantial when compared to traditional construction methods. Building materials and labor costs have escalated over the years, making it increasingly challenging for businesses and individuals to find budget-friendly options. Surplus metal buildings can significantly lower construction expenses while still providing a robust and functional space.


Moreover, many surplus metal buildings are sold at lower prices because they are older designs or have minor cosmetic imperfections. These factors often do not affect their structural integrity, meaning buyers can secure a high-quality product without the standard price tag.


Durability and Low Maintenance


Metal buildings are renowned for their durability. They can withstand harsh weather conditions, including heavy snow, high winds, and even earthquakes, depending on the design and location. Unlike wood or other traditional building materials, metal does not warp, rot, or attract pests, which means the maintenance requirements are significantly lower. Property owners can enjoy a long lifespan for their buildings with minimal upkeep, translating into further savings over time.

Sustainability Benefits


As society increasingly focuses on sustainability, surplus metal buildings present an environmentally friendly option. The production of steel is less energy-intensive than other construction materials, and metal structures are often made from recycled materials. Moreover, their longevity means fewer resources are consumed over time to replace or renovate them.


Using surplus buildings also aligns with the principles of reducing waste and reusing materials. It allows businesses and individuals to contribute positively to the environment by choosing a building solution that minimizes new construction and its associated carbon footprint.


Versatility for Various Applications


Surplus metal buildings are incredibly versatile, making them suitable for a wide range of applications. Whether it’s for agricultural use, commercial storage, a workshop, a garage, or even a home, these structures can be adapted to meet various needs. Their open floor plans allow for easy customization, enabling users to configure the interior space to fit their specific requirements.


Furthermore, many companies specialize in modifying and retrofitting these surplus buildings, providing opportunities for upgrades such as insulation, windows, and doors, as well as aesthetic enhancements. This versatility empowers buyers to create a space that perfectly aligns with their purposes.
